Here are some of their most famous dishes everyone comes here for. I certainly enjoyed every one during my four day stay. For starters, you must try the chef's famous green Chile corn chowder. It is made southwestern style with lots of flavor and is not too spicy. It has cheddar cheese melted on top and is served with corn tortilla chips. Unforgettable! They also serve a fresh soup of the day that varies. These are wonderful also!

The chef has created a duck chimi changa that features shredded roast duck, cheddar cheese and picante sauce served with sour cream. The Santa Fe quesadillas are rich and flavorful. Chicken can be added to them to make them a whole meal in themselves. Green chilis, smoked bacon and cheese are grilled in a tortilla served with guacamole, sour cream and picante sauce. I had these twice, they we so delicious and light.

For an entrée, The Ortiz Chef Salad was an incredible feast for the eyes. All the ingredients were cleverly layered in thin strips all over the romain lettuce. These included sliced ham, chicken, cheddar cheese, Swiss cheese, onions, tomatoes, carrots and hardboiled eggs. It is served with your choice of dressing. I had mine with a wonderful raspberry dressing. Fantastic!

For dessert, you must try the Famous Pinion Nut Sundae. It has been a house favorite for over twenty years and I definitely know why. It is served in an almond-pinion nut tuile resembling a lacy bowl. Vanilla ice cream scoops nest inside with caramel sauce decorating the whole desert in a beautiful display of artistry.
